About the Role

Our company provides compassionate and professional home health service based in California and we are committed to delivering high-quality care while fostering a structured, collaborative, and growth-oriented work environment.

We are seeking a dedicated and detail-oriented Care Coordinator to oversee and manage patient care processes. The ideal candidate is highly organized, communicates effectively, and can seamlessly coordinate with patients, families, vendors, and healthcare professionals to ensure smooth, efficient care delivery and timely order fulfillment.

Key Responsibilities:
Coordinate home health care services between clients, caregivers, and healthcare providers.
Schedule caregiver assignments and manage daily staffing needs.
Communicate effectively with clients, families, and team members.
Address concerns promptly and ensure high-quality patient care.
Maintain accurate documentation and client records.
Support the team with administrative and operational tasks as needed.

Qualifications:
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
Proactive and takes initiative to solve problems.
Able to work independently with minimal supervision.
Quick learner who can adapt to new systems and processes.
Strong interpersonal skills and enjoys building relationships with clients and colleagues.
Highly organized with strong time management and multitasking abilities.
Customer service or healthcare coordination experience is an advantage.

Equipment Requirements:
Laptop or desktop computer
Stable internet connection (minimum of 100 Mbps)
Backup internet and power supply
Webcam
Headset or earphones

Work Schedule:
Monday to Friday, 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M PDT (OR 11:00 PM - 8:00 AM PHT)
May require participation in a rotational on-call schedule outside regular working hours. Additional compensation or time-off arrangements will be provided.
